Abstract
본 발명은 소수성 에어로젤의 제조방법 및 이 제조방법에 사용되는 고압추출조에 관한 것으로 보다 상세하게는 금속알콕사이드를 원료로 사용하고 솔-젤법과 초임계 건조법에 의하여 광투광성이 우수한 에어로젤을 제조하는 방법 및 이 제조방법에 사용되는 고압 추출조와 표면 처리법에 의하여 친수성을 소수성으로 바꾸는 방법에 관한 것이다.The present invention relates to a method for preparing a hydrophobic airgel and a high pressure extraction tank used in the method, and more particularly, a method for producing an airgel having excellent light transmittance by using a metal alkoxide as a raw material, and a sol-gel method and a supercritical drying method. It relates to a method of changing the hydrophilicity to hydrophobic by the high pressure extraction tank and the surface treatment method used in this manufacturing method.
